In the period from January 2025 to April 2026, the National Cadastral Agency of the State Property Committee of the Republic of Belarus conducted a cadastral assessment of lands, land plots by type of functional land use ”public and business zone“ (hereinafter - cadastral assessment) as of the date of cadastral assessment 07/01/2025 of the entire territory of the Republic of Belarus.
To the register of the value of lands, land plots (hereinafter referred to as the register of value) (www.vl.nca.by) the following results of the cadastral assessment were introduced:

Basis: Instruction on the procedure for maintaining the register of the value of lands, land plots, approved by Resolution No. 26 of the State Property Committee of the Republic of Belarus
dated 07/25/2023; decision No. 823 of the Maloritskiy District Executive Committee dated 05/12/2026 ”On establishing the results of cadastral valuation of lands, land plots of the Maloritskiy district".
After the results of the cadastral valuation are entered into the register of value, they can be used for the purposes defined by law, including to determine the tax base of the land tax. You can view the results of the cadastral assessment on the website www.vl.nca.by .
In accordance with the Tax Code of the Republic of Belarus, the tax base of the land tax is determined in Belarusian rubles as of January 1 of the calendar year for which the tax is calculated. Thus, the tax inspectorate will use the information contained in the register of value on January 1, 2027 to calculate the land tax in 2027.
We remind you that the cadastral value of lands and land plots is also used for:
- determining the amount of payment for the right to conclude lease agreements;
- setting initial prices at auctions;
- transfer of land plots to private ownership of citizens of the Republic of Belarus and non-governmental legal entities of the Republic of Belarus;
- determining the value of the land plot transferred to the mortgage;
- determining the value of privately owned land plots when making transactions for their retaliatory alienation;
- the purchase of land plots from citizens when they are withdrawn for state needs or provided in return for equivalent land plots;
- real estate appraisals;
- determining the amount of monetary compensation to heirs when inheriting a land plot that was privately owned by the testator;
- other, stipulated by the legislation.
Procedure for appealing the cadastral value
If the landowner, land user, tenant, owner of the land plot (hereinafter referred to as the land user) does not agree with the cadastral value of the land plot provided to him, he may apply to the local executive committee with an application to appeal the cadastral value of the land plot within six months from the date of entry of the results of the cadastral assessment in the register of value. The appeal of the results of the cadastral assessment is regulated by clause 17 of the Labor Code 52.2.07-2018 ”Valuation of land plots“.
The statement of appeal against the cadastral value of the land plot is accompanied by a conclusion and a report on the assessment of the market value in the current use of the land plot, prepared as part of an independent (individual) assessment in accordance with the requirements of the legislation (Decree of the President of the Republic of Belarus No. 615
dated October 13, 2006 ”On valuation activities
in the Republic of Belarus“).
An independent assessment of the market value in the current use of a land plot is carried out in prices as of the date of the cadastral assessment at the expense of the land user who submitted an application for appealing the cadastral value of the land plot. An independent assessment of the market value in the current use of a land plot is carried out on the assumption that the assessed land plot is privately owned, without taking into account property rights and restrictions (encumbrances) of rights to it registered in the unified state register of immovable property, rights to it and transactions with it.
If the market value in the current use of a land plot differs by 15 percent or more for land plots located in the city of Minsk and regional centers, and by 20 percent or more for land plots located in other localities and beyond from its cadastral value, the market value in the current use of the land plot, which is approved by the decision of the relevant local executive committee and entered into the register of value in accordance with the established procedure. In other cases, the cadastral value of the land plot is not reviewed.
